About agriculture in Grangia
Located in the heart of the Piedmont region in northern Italy, Grangia is nestled within a characteristic landscape of rolling hills and fertile plains. The surrounding rural area is a tapestry of well-tended fields and traditional farmhouses that define the Italian countryside. The proximity to the Alps provides a stunning backdrop and influences the local climate, creating a picturesque setting for agricultural life.
Agriculture in this part of Piedmont is diverse, with a strong emphasis on cereal production and viticulture. The fertile soils support extensive cultivation of wheat, maize, and in certain low-lying areas, rice paddies. Additionally, the region is famous for its livestock farming, particularly the high-quality Piedmontese cattle, as well as orchards and hazelnut groves that contribute significantly to the local economy.
